    Fountain of Neptune

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 61 °F

    The Fountain of Neptune is located at the north end of the Piazza Navona. It was once called "Fontana dei Calderari" because it was located close to a small alley with blacksmith's workshops, makers of pots and pans and of other metal based businesses, all of them generating heat.Читать далее

    Mermaids

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 61 °F

    Fontana del Nettuno was designed in 1574 by Giacomo della Porta, who had also designed the basin of the Fontana del Moro. The work was sponsored by Pope Gregory XIII.

    Fontana dei Quattro Fiumi

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    Next we came to Fontana dei Quattro Fiumi, the middle fountain in the Piazza Navona. It was designed in 1651 by Gian Lorenzo Bernini for Pope Innocent X whose family palace, the Palazzo Pamphili, faced onto the piazza as did the church of Sant'Agnese in Agone of which Innocent was the sponsorЧитать далее

    An Unpopular Beginning

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    The crafting of the fountain was originally met with opposition by the Roman people. During the time of the construction, Italy was in the grip of a severe famine and people could barely support their families let alone pay taxes for the fountain.
    Despite this, Pope Innocent X had the fountain built throughout 1646-1648. Throughout the plaza where the Fontana dei Quattro Fiumi was being built, there were endless talks of riots.
    In September 1648, protesting writers inscribed “We don’t want Obelisks and Fountains! It’s bread we want. Bread, bread, bread!” into the rocks used to build the obelisk. Innocent X quickly had the authors of the inscriptions arrested and then placed disguised spies to monitor the area around the fountain at all times.

    Fiumi Fountain

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    This 18th century marble-made fountain is a tribute to the 4 major rivers known at the time of it's creation; the Danube, the Nile, the Ganges and the Rio de la Plata. It's so hard to capture all of it's details and beauty in one shot though!Читать далее

    The Horse

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    Although Bernini gets all the credit for the fountain, the majority of the actual construction of the fountain was carried out by his assistants; Bernini was only responsible for the design. This was common practice for the time: major artists like Bernini could not possibly complete all their commissions by themselves, and needed an army of helpers to finish them in a timely fashionЧитать далее

    The Obelisk

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    At the center of the fountain is a towering obelisk that was recovered, at the behest of Pope Innocent X, from the ruins of the Circus of Maxentius, along the Appian Way. The obelisk was made in Roman times with Egyptian granite, which before being moved to the circus had been either in the Circus Agonalis or at the Iseum Campense, as the hieroglyphic inscription on it states it was made under Emperor Domitian, who had those two monuments built.Читать далее

    Background History

    9 ноября 2019 г., Италия ⋅ ⛅ 59 °F

    The building of this church was begun in 1652 at the instigation of Pope Innocent X whose family palace, the Palazzo Pamphili, is adjacent to this church. The church was to be effectively a family chapel annexed to their residence.Читать далее
